Signatures of resonantly driven laser-wakefield excitation by a pulse train generated by an optical delay mask

Enter Correct Password to Download

A. Marasciulli, L. Labate, P. Tomassini and L. A. Gizzi

Appl. Opt. 62, 9368 (2023)

Abstract

Electron plasma waves can be efficiently excited by a resonant train of ultrashort pulses, spatially separated by a plasma wavelength. Generating a pulse train from a single amplified ultrashort pulse may be challenging when dealing with large beams. Here we discuss a pulse splitting technique using a simple delay mask that can be adapted to large diameter petawatt beams. We show via detailed numerical simulations that unique signatures of electrons accelerated by a resonantly excited wakefield can be obtained from realistic focused double-pulse trains obtained from a single-region delay mask.
